extrajudicial的音標(biāo)為[?ekstr??d?u?d?f?l?] ,基本翻譯為“法外的;庭外解決的;不在法庭上進(jìn)行的”,速記技巧為“extra-額外+judicial司法→額外司法→庭外解決”。
extrajudicial這個(gè)詞的詞源可以追溯到拉丁語(yǔ)“extra”和“judicium”,意為“不在法庭上”或“非法的”。它的變化形式包括“extrajudicial”和“extrajudicially”,其中“-ial”是一個(gè)后綴,表示“屬于某物的”。
